Irish Toast

Irish Toast

Dhia Duit 
the Irish love a good páirtí
and go at the craic with gusto
the Guiness and Jamesions flow
musicians gather round: bodhran, fiddle,
guitar, concertina, the hall
reverberates to the sounds of a lively ceili
lasting till the wee hours of the morning
enough to keep the fairy folk awake
when all is finished before leave takin’
a toast is hoisted with glasses all around
Slainte mhaith to you all
